What does uncleanliness mean?

Definitions for uncleanliness
un·clean·li·ness

This dictionary definitions page includes all the possible meanings, example usage and translations of the word uncleanliness.

Princeton's WordNet

  1. uncleanlinessnoun

    lack of cleanly habits

Wiktionary

  1. uncleanlinessnoun

    The state of being unclean or dirty, lack of cleanliness

Samuel Johnson's Dictionary

  1. Uncleanlinessnoun

    Want of cleanliness.

    This profane liberty and uncleanliness, the archbishop resolv’d to reform. Edward Hyde.

ChatGPT

  1. uncleanliness

    Uncleanliness generally refers to the state or condition of being dirty or impure. This could be due to lack of hygiene, poor maintenance, contamination, or existence of impurities. In a broader sense, it can also refer to moral or spiritual impurity. The term can apply to a wide range of contexts, such as personal cleanliness, environmental cleanliness, cleanliness of food and drink, etc.
